WebSickle cell anemia is a disease in which the body produces red blood cells that are shaped like crescents or sickles. These cells do not last as long as normal, round, red blood cells, which leads to anemia (low number of red blood cells). The sickle shaped red blood cells also get stuck in blood vessels, blocking blood flow.
